作为浏览器的一项重要功能,右键菜单一直是人们在浏览网页时经常使用的工具之一。无论是进行复制、剪切、粘贴,还是调整字体大小、查看源代码,都需要通过右键菜单才能完成。作为前端开发人员,你是否曾经好奇过浏览器右键菜单的实现过程?今天,我将向大家揭秘contextmenu属性的强大功能,让你更深入地了解浏览器右键菜单。
一、contextmenu属性的基本介绍
contextmenu属性是HTML5的一项新标准,它为开发人员提供了一种定义自定义右键菜单的方式。通俗地说,contextmenu属性就是将鼠标右击事件绑定到一个自定义菜单上,方便用户在使用网页的时候快速实现一些常用的功能操作。具体实现方式是在HTML标签中添加contextmenu属性并指定菜单元素的ID,如下所示:
```